How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Downtown Louisville?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Downtown Louisville Studio Apartments | $1,094 | $200 | $3,228 |
Downtown Louisville 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,355 | $200 | $3,464 |
| Downtown Louisville 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,537 | $652 | $4,607 |
| Downtown Louisville 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,460 | $707 | $5,606 |
| Downtown Louisville 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,327 | $649 | $8,229 |

Frequently Asked Questions about 1 Bedroom Downtown Louisville Apartments
What is the Cheapest apartment in Downtown Louisville with 1 Bedroom?
Currently the most affordable 1 Bedroom in Downtown Louisville is at The Prestonian listed at $543.
How much is the average rent for a 1 Bedroom Downtown Louisville Apartment?
The average rent for a 1 Bedroom Apartment in Downtown Louisville is $1,355.
What is the largest available 1 Bedroom Downtown Louisville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in Downtown Louisville is a 1,050 square feet unit starting from $1,432 at Lofts of Broadway.
What is the average size for Downtown Louisville 1 Bedroom Apartments for rent?
The average size for a 1 Bedroom rental in Downtown Louisville is currently 670 sq ft.
